Director

 

    

Mrs. Linda Watts resides in Leesburg, FL where she was a pre-school/kindergarten teacher for twenty years.  She has been actively involved in pageants for the past 40 years.  In 1986, she organized the Miss Leesburg Scholarship Pageant which awards scholarships each year to local students.  She is committed to stressing the importance of education through the scholarship program. All money for the scholarships is obtained through fund-raisers, ad sales and donations and requires year round effort.

As a retired teacher, Linda feels that working with the youth of Leesburg is an opportunity to teach the values of volunteering.  She believes that as it continues year after year it will have a lasting affect on many people. It is an invaluable learning experience for the students.

She is very involved in the City of Leesburg as a committee member of the Art Festival, the Chamber of Commerce and the Downtown Partnership.  Linda attends judge’s workshops each year for updates and has judged pageants in ten states. She also judged the Florida finals for Seventeen Magazine Cover Girl, J.C. Penney´s Model Search and Disney World’s Dreamers and Doers Program.


In 2011, Linda was recognized by the City of Leesburg for her 25 years of service to the youth of Leesburg and October 1, 2011 was proclaimed "Linda Watts Day".  She also received the Citizen of the Year Award by the Leesburg Partnership and was Grand Marshall in the Leesburg Christmas Parade.  She has received many honors and awards throughout the State of Florida ( listed on Florida´s Hometown USA website)

 

She and her husband, Allen, have two children and four grandchildren and one great grandchild.
